Public bug reported: On i386 version trusty, "gzopen64" problem occurred again. The php function "gzopen" renamed to "gzopen64" by bad side effect of preprocessor macros. It occurred only build php5 on i386, not on amd64. I posted the problem when karmic age, then fixed after long time. Today,

The problem is that the PHP standard function "gzopen" is renamed as "gzopen64". It may be just a bug at build system. I think it is caused by macro "#define gzopen gzopen64" in /usr/include/zlib.h (zlib1g-dev :1.2.3.3.dfsg-13ubuntu3). The unapplyed patch "019-z_off_t_as_long.patch" generates o
